I was tying a load of traditional George's and thought I'd try a few variants, and this one looked the best of the bunch.

Click the image to open in full size.

  • Hook: Hayabusa Size 10 761
  • Thread: Roman Moser Power Silk Brown 10/0
  • Tag: Mirage Tinsel
  • Tail: Globrite no.4 (8 Strands)
  • Body: Olive Seals Fur with added gold glister
  • Body Hackle: Olive Grizzle
  • Rib: Medium Red Holo
  • Legs: Picric pheasant Tail
  • Throat: Picric English Partridge
  • Eyes: Chartreuse JC
  • Head Hackle: Ginger Furnace
